Role/Team overview

Our products, platforms and technologies are constantly evolving that's why keeping Sky safe from cyber-attacks is one of our top priorities.

Our Cyber Security team helps the business grow while protecting our customers, colleagues and partners from increasingly sophisticated cyber threats.

Our team includes Cyber Fusion Centre, Security Services, Risk and Compliance, Programme Delivery and Business Security, and we work across the UK, Italy and Germany.

Join us and you'll get involved in tackling challenges and future threats in an ever-changing cyber landscape.

What you'll do

  • Act as escalation for L2 Analysts for a variety of cyber security events.
  • Perform timely and accurate investigations of escalated L2 Analyst cases and Incidents with a view to remediation.
  • Liaise with Security Platform teams and other L3 Analysts to agree any potential automation improvements.
  • Where appropriate , liaise directly with affected staff members in the wider business, or support owners for context, awareness, and potential remediation/closure.
  • Liaise with L2 & L3 Analysts from other territories and where required , co-ordinate high profile incidents spanning multiple regions.
  • Review other potential log sources and internal security systems to provide supplemental information to build the most comprehensive and conclusive cases possible.
  • Where required work with other areas of the business on Cyber related projects and initiatives including new tooling proof of concepts.
  • Participate in an on-call rota for out of hours escalations of high priority incidents.

Essential criteria

  • Deep expertise operating within a highly technical Security Operations environment.
  • Proven track record in driving Cyber Security Investigations and managing complex Incident Response scenarios.
  • Advanced proficiency in utilising Anti-malware and Endpoint Detection and Response (EDR) systems.
  • Comprehensive understanding of advanced threat landscapes, intricate investigations, incident response frameworks, and effective remediation strategies.
  • Expert command of a wide array of modern cyber security systems and diagnostic tooling.
  • Strong operational knowledge of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) architecture and advanced querying.
  • In-depth knowledge of OS internals and security architectures across Windows, mac OS, and Linux.
  • Experience navigating cloud-native security environments (AWS, Azure, or GCP) alongside familiarity with the Microsoft 365 ecosystem.
  • Advanced comprehension of enterprise networking protocols, network architecture, and infrastructure security.
  • Exceptional communication skills, with the ability to distil and articulate complex security events clearly to both technical teams and non-technical stakeholders.
  • A highly collaborative professional who mentors peers, elevates the team, and drives collective success.

Desirable skills and experience

  • Demonstrated capability in leveraging Security Orchestration, Automation and Response (SOAR) platforms to streamline and elevate security operations.
  • Thorough understanding of User Behaviour Analytics (UBA) systems and sophisticated anomaly detection.
  • Advanced knowledge of offensive security methodologies, including common exploit chains, reverse engineering basics, or penetration testing techniques.
  • Relevant industry certifications demonstrating specialised knowledge in threat hunting, incident response, or forensics (e. g., SANS GCIA, GCIH, GCFA, OSCP).
